About the Location

A Journey Through Railroad History

Found in Olathe, this charming park gets its name from a historic railroad line built just after the Civil War. As you wander through, you'll spot interpretive plaques that tell the story of this railway's past. The park's shelter cleverly mimics an old train station, complete with decorative tracks running through it - a subtle nod to its railroad roots.

The shelter creates a great spot for casual get-togethers, with picnic tables, a charcoal grill, and conveniently placed trash bins nearby. With five seating benches, there's plenty of room to spread out and enjoy a meal with friends or family.

Play and Exploration

The playground's centerpiece is a wooden train structure that continues the railroad theme. This popular play area, best suited for 5-7 year olds, comes equipped with slides, climbing ropes, and fun holes to scramble through. The zip line is another hit, along with additional play equipment that keeps children of various ages happily occupied.

Feeling like a gentle workout? The 0.5-mile paved walking trail loops around the park, offering a peaceful path for morning jogs or afternoon strolls. Green spaces and trees line the route, providing shady spots to catch your breath or simply sit and watch the world go by.

What to Know Before You Go

On warm days, you'll appreciate the drinking fountain available for a quick refresh. Just note that there aren't any restrooms in the park, so plan accordingly.

Parking is somewhat limited - you'll come across a small lot near the shelter and another by the CVS with access to the walking path. If you're planning anything beyond a small gathering, this might be something to keep in mind.

Natural Touches

Depending on when you visit, you might catch seasonal flowers adding splashes of color within the grounds. The small rose garden adds a touch of elegance to this well-kept space. Thankfully, mature shade trees create cool pockets within the park, making even summer visits comfortable.

Situated at 901 W. Santa Fe Street, the park's location near shops and gas stations means you're never far from conveniences. With its historical character, engaging train-themed playground, and peaceful walking trail, Calamity Line Park makes for a relaxing escape. If you've got train-loving little ones, they'll likely enjoy the wooden train structure.
